The Life and Convictions of William Sydney Thayer, Physician is a biographical work written by Edith Gittings Reid. The book details the life and career of William Sydney Thayer, a prominent physician who lived in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. Thayer was known for his contributions to the field of medicine, particularly in the areas of cardiology and pathology. The book explores Thayer's upbringing, education, and professional accomplishments, as well as his personal beliefs and convictions. It also examines the social and political context of Thayer's time, including the impact of the Civil War and the rise of scientific medicine.
